Attilio Cremonesi

            Attilio Cremonesi, winner of several national and international competitions, studied in Piacenza and Basel and is now one of the specialists for rarely performed baroque and classical compositions, which is documented on numerous CD recordings. He has conducted concerts and opera productions at some of the most important festivals and theaters in Europe.
From 2018 to 2021 he was First Guest Conductor of the Orquesta Filarmonica of Santiago de Chile, since the 2021/22 season Attilio Cremonesi has been Artistic Director and Conductor of the Halle Handel Festival Orchestra and since the 2024/25 season also Conductor in Residence of the Staatstheater and the Karlsruhe Handel Festival. Since 2023, the conductor has held a professorship for the theory and practice of the basso continuo at the G. Verdi Conservatory in Milan. Cremonesi will make his debut at the Deutsche Oper am Rhein with “Giulio Cesare in Egitto”.
